South Callaway Middle is a mid-sized middle school in Mokane, Missouri, enrolling 187 students.
Class sizes run a bit leaner than typical: 10.4:1 puts it in the smaller third of Missouri schools by student-teacher ratio.
Economic need runs somewhat below the state's typical profile, with 27.3% of students eligible for free meals.
Enrollment of 187 puts it in the smaller third of Missouri schools by headcount.
Its Resource Investment Index lands in the upper third of 2,313 scored Missouri schools.
Against 273 statewide peers matched on enrollment and economic need, it ranks in the upper tier at #97.
Its student body is predominantly White (98% of enrollment), among the less diverse in the state (diversity index 4/100).
Counselor coverage is strong, about 187 students per counselor, inside the American School Counselor Association's recommended 250:1.
12.8% of students were chronically absent in the 2021-22 collection, in line with the post-pandemic national range.
Discipline events run high: 48 in- and out-of-school suspensions were reported for 187 students in the 2021-22 Civil Rights Data Collection.
South Callaway Co. R-Ii also operates South Callaway High (237 students) and South Callaway Elem. (188 students) alongside South Callaway Middle.
